TSMC to raise prices by up to 10% in 2026, citing US tariffs as a factor

techspot - TSMC plans to increase the price of its advanced nodes by 5-10% in 2026, according to a report by DigiTimes. The hike covers its 5nm/4nm, 3nm, and 2nm processes, and foundry customers have already been informed that they will be paying extra.Read Entire A…
